Continue ReadingThe fourth annual CBG Fall Series kicked off in Richmond this past Sunday with the CBG Fall Team Camp, featuring 10 teams from across the DMV as well as two CBG Elite teams featuring players from all over the state. The event featured high level competition and great games, as well as prospects for colleges of all levels moving forward.
Here’s a look at part 2 of some of the top 2025 performers at the event.

Uzochukwu went through the ringer last year with Bird as the young player on an experienced team, and between that and his big summer he had he’s set to be one of the breakout players on a new look Skyhawks team that will need a scoring punch. He’s a strong guard who plays with a different pace and a great motor, he gets to spots where he can score the ball in different ways and he does all the dirty work defensively and is a very good rebounder for his size too.

Moore transferred to Bird this summer from Huguenot and while he’s learning to play within their system he showed off his skill set and ability to make plays for himself and others with the ball in his hands. He’s a good shooter from deep and in the midrange with good footwork and a quick release, he is crafty off the bounce with the ability to create space and touch the paint and he has a good middle game with floaters and pull-ups.

Deloatch is coming off a big summer with Team Richmond, and he’ll be the go-to guy at James River this year and the way he played at the team camp with CBG Elite I expect him to be one of the top scoring guards in the Richmond area. He’s a big and physical guard who gets downhill and finishes well through contact, he can play on or off the ball and work on the perimeter to get open and knock down shots from deep and he just has a natural knack for scoring the ball in different and unconventional ways.

Burrough has developed nicely and had a great summer running with Boo Williams E16 group, and he’s ready to make a statement this season and has a lot of tools that college coaches will be intrigued with. At 6’6” he has a strong and athletic frame that allows him to get downhill as a good finisher and makes him a good rebounder, he can make shots when he’s left open and looks much more confident shooting the ball and he has very good instincts and a good feel on both ends of the floor.

Caple will be Burrough’s running mate for Norfolk Collegiate after playing with him this summer too, and not only do they have great chemistry but they also compliment each other well with their style of play. Caple’s a big guard who plays with a great motor on both ends of the floor and will outwork other guys to make winning plays, he plays with good pace and he gets to spots with his ability to change speeds and directions and he’s a very good finisher and playmaker when he gets downhill.
Jalen Dyer | 6’4” PG | CBG Elite
Dyer showed flashes with Miller School last year on their run to the state championship game before losing to Highland School, and many of their players have improved with Dyer being one of the most improved players on the roster. He’s grown to 6’4” and has improved his body to be quicker and more explosive, he has a good handle and makes the right play consistently and he picks his spots and makes shots efficiently.
